Not sure if this is the type of thing you'd add here, but I thought maybe this band could be eligible for "Prog Related" at least. They're basically a post-hardcore band with some metal, progressive and math influences. They have a new album called Phantom on the Horizon coming out sometime this year, but they released demos from it a few years back on a CD-R under the title the "Ghostship EP." I'd recommend checking that (specifically Ghostship Pt. I) or their second album, "Doppelganger."
